Assume the notepads are in two sizes, Large and Small

Notepad packages are such that each packages contains 3 pads of the same size - either Large or Small

No. of ways of making Large sized packages of same color = 4
No. of ways of making Small sized packages of same color = 4

No. of ways of making packages such that each package has three different colors but of the same size =
4C3 + 4C3
=4+4
=8

Total no. of ways making packs = 4+4+8 = 16 (The Answer)
